Ithaca continues its effort to revitalize the downtown area with the Cayuga Green project, which will contribute to both commercial and residential growth.
Gary Ferguson, the executive director from Ithaca Downtown Partnership, described the “large downtown redevelopment project, the largest in downtown history at a cost of over $30 million. The project, he said, consists of four parts, the first of which is already in operation. The parking facility across from the Holiday Inn, near the Commons, was the initial site for this initiative.
“The first floor has commercial space with currently one tenant, but 23,000 square feet for commercial development,” Ferguson said.
